Output c8807ca21e6d8f351c5c0362e37c27c0459345760ee81332e72793702016840a:20

value
1476790
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ab47697503fe3bd9bef883ad6890b621844aa360 OP_EQUAL
address
3HJf28ovecSaa1C4rKvbvRmdhSN5zPh8x9
transaction
c8807ca21e6d8f351c5c0362e37c27c0459345760ee81332e72793702016840a
spent
true